An adaptive finite element method for a time‐dependent Stokes problem

An a posteriori error analysis of the two‐dimensional time‐dependent Stokes problem with homogeneous Dirichlet boundary conditions is conducted, which can be extended to mixed boundary conditions and an adaptive space/time mesh refinement strategy is developed.
